Главная страница
Top.Mail.Ru    Яндекс.Метрика
Текущий архив: 2003.04.28;
Скачать: CL | DM;

Вниз

запрос   Найти похожие ветки 

 
Senator ©   (2003-04-09 12:46) [0]

Поддерживает ли FireBird(IB)
вставку данных след. образом:
insert into <table1>
select ... from <table2>
order by table2.field>

Можно ли отсортировать вставляемые данные ???

Если нельзя, то как можно "обойти" это нельзя??


 
Соловьев ©   (2003-04-09 12:51) [1]

зачем?


 
Johnmen ©   (2003-04-09 12:51) [2]

А самому проверить ? Это быстрее, чем спрашивать и ждать ответа...:)
Непонятно желание сортировать...


 
Senator ©   (2003-04-09 12:53) [3]

мне надо что бы первичный ключ(целое поле(автоинкрементное)) шел
по порядку, зависящему от другого поля


 
Johnmen ©   (2003-04-09 12:56) [4]

То есть, чтобы значение PK зависело от значения др.поля ?
А смысл ?


 
Senator ©   (2003-04-09 13:06) [5]

оно не зависит от другого поля....
просто есть поле-категория, есть первичный ключ, надо вот так
ПК категория
1 1
2 1
3 1
4 2
5 2
.....
а сейчас в базе
ПК категория
1 2
2 1
3 4
5 1


 
Johnmen ©   (2003-04-09 13:17) [6]

>Senator © (09.04.03 13:06)

Я не уловил связи между указанными наборами...:)


 
Senator ©   (2003-04-09 13:19) [7]

Нужно, что бы ПК шел по порядку, как и поле категория.
А сейчас - хаос.


 
Соловьев ©   (2003-04-09 13:30) [8]

ну и связь у тебя...
вставляешь, а потом сортируешь по категории, или что-то я не понял?


 
Johnmen ©   (2003-04-09 13:31) [9]

А смысл ? (Кажись, повторяюсь...:))


 
Senator ©   (2003-04-09 14:12) [10]

Связь там нормальная...
мне надо будет выбирать генератором случайных чисел одну запись из каждой категории, а генератор в делфях работает на диапазоне значений(min,max) эти значения беруться из № перв.ключа. Если не будет для каждой категории подряд идти значения ПК, то как я этот диапазон вставлю?? Точнее вставлю, но он мне будет выдавать число(№ ключа), которого не будет для данной категории.

вот я и хочу отсортировать на "физическом" уровне таблицу...


 
Соловьев ©   (2003-04-09 14:16) [11]


> отсортировать на "физическом" уровне таблицу...

???
наверное что-то ты не понял при чтении книг по БД.


 
Senator ©   (2003-04-09 14:23) [12]

Ладно, все я понял и при чтении книг тоже :-)).
Допер сам - сделал через курсор...

Все равно спасибо всем. Может неправильно формулировал вопрос...



Страницы: 1 вся ветка

Текущий архив: 2003.04.28;
Скачать: CL | DM;

Наверх




Память: 0.49 MB
Время: 0.018 c
3-91196
Filat
2003-04-09 18:10
2003.04.28
Firebird - домен, роли, пользователи - какая м/у ними связь?


3-91212
Andrews
2003-04-10 12:57
2003.04.28
DBGrid и колесо мыши


7-91570
SniZ
2003-03-07 16:09
2003.04.28
Как получить изображение со сканера?


14-91503
Sir Alex
2003-04-10 12:05
2003.04.28
Миграция пользователей в Active Directory и Домен


3-91214
V21
2003-04-10 16:08
2003.04.28
Переход от BDE к FIBPlus